
Grimes, Madison Beer and more star in video for Bella Poarch's "Dolls"
Bella Poarch has announced her upcoming debut EP Dolls and released the title-track, which is teamed with a video that includes cameos from Grimes, Madison Beer and more.
"Dolls" is described by Poarch as a "follow-up" to last year's "Build A Bitch", and is accompanied by a Andrew Donoho-directed video that features cameos from Madison Beer, Euphoria's Chloe Cherry, Valkyrae, Ludwig and more. Grimes also makes an appearance in the video, and has an intense fighting scene with Poarch.
Poarch says, ""Dolls" is all about self-empowerment and confidence. It’s a follow up to my song "Build A Bitch" but it stands out on its own as well by being gentle but fierce, beautiful but deadly. The importance of helping one another while also not letting anyone make you feel weak or worthless."
The new outing will appear on Poarch's debut EP, which is also titled Dolls. Poarch has been working on the EP for over a year with frequent collaborator Sub Urban. Dolls will include "Build A Bitch" and her Sub Urban collaboration "INFERNO".
Tracklist:
- Build A Bitch
- Dolls
- No Mans Land
- Living Hell
- Villain
- INFERNO (Feat. Sub Urban)
